Dominican Republic: Six Months to a Naturalisation File

 

No passport is for sale in Santo Domingo — yet a US$200,000 investment, direct permanent residency, and Law 1683's six-month investor track make this the Caribbean's fastest lawful road to a second nationality.

The context

The Dominican Republic is chronically confused with Dominica, and the confusion obscures a genuinely distinctive offer. The DR operates no citizenship-by-investment programme; it operates a residency-by-investment framework — Law 285-04 on migration, Decree 950-01 on foreign investment, Law 171-07 for pensioners and rentiers — whose downstream naturalisation rules, under Law 1683 of 1948, happen to be the fastest in the hemisphere for investors. The result functions like a CBI programme with a genuine-links requirement: capital opens the door, but the passport is earned through presence, Spanish, and an executive decree.

The macro case is unusually strong for the region: the Caribbean's largest economy, the hemisphere's fastest-growing over recent decades, constitutional recognition of dual citizenship (Article 20), and an active governmental push toward EU visa liberalisation — the wager embedded in many applications.

Programme mechanics

Qualifying investors — US$200,000 in real estate, business equity, financial instruments or bank deposits, certified through ProDominicana (the former CEI-RD) — skip the standard five-year temporary-residency ladder entirely and receive direct permanent residency, with the card typically issued within 45 business days of a complete file. Rentiers qualify with US$2,000 of monthly foreign passive income, pensioners with US$1,500 plus US$250 per dependant. The initial permanent card runs one year, then renews in four-year increments. Designated Investment Projects — ventures certified for job creation, foreign exchange or technology transfer — can qualify at lower thresholds set case-by-case.

From permanent residence, ordinary naturalisation requires two years; investors may apply after six months under Law 1683's accelerated track. The file goes to the Ministry of Interior and Police, approval issues by executive decree, and the process includes a genuine Spanish-language interview covering the applicant's reasons, and knowledge of the country. Realism matters: administrative rhythms vary, decrees are not calendared, and a practical end-to-end expectation from investment to passport runs eighteen months to three years.

Strategic analysis

The Dominican passport reaches roughly 70 destinations — a modest instrument, and the honest core of the trade: the DR sells the hemisphere's fastest lawful naturalisation clock attached to a large, growing, dollar-friendly economy, not a mobility document. For applicants whose first passport already travels well, Dominican nationality is generational insurance and a Western-Hemisphere legal identity; for those whose does not, the EU-liberalisation wager is the upside optionality. The Spanish interview is the one test money cannot sit, and the programme is better for it.

 

 

Startup & Entrepreneur Route

The DR's US$200,000 investor threshold is agnostic between asset classes — equity in the applicant's own operating company qualifies as readily as real estate, certified through ProDominicana. Founders exporting from the country do materially better inside the free-zone regime of Law 8-90: 0% corporate tax, customs exemptions, and an institutional channel (CNZFE) whose approvals themselves evidence the investment for residency purposes. The six-month fast-track naturalisation applies to business investors identically.

The gap is venture capital — the local funding market is thin, and founders arrive funded or bootstrap against the hemisphere's fastest-growing demand. What Santo Domingo offers is market access, dollarised revenue, and a nationality clock that runs while the company does.

 

INVESTOR CASES — ANONYMISED COMPOSITE PROFILES

The Punta Cana condo-hotel investor from Montréal, 43

He placed US$240,000 across two rental units in a CONFOTUR-blessed tourism project — the tax-exemption certification doubling as clean qualifying documentation — and his permanent residency issued in seven weeks. Now in month four of the six-month naturalisation clock, he takes twice-weekly Spanish lessons for the interview, has registered the units' rental income locally to thicken the genuine-links file, and treats the eventual decree as a bonus on an investment that already yields 8% in dollars.
 

The Istanbul textile exporter, 50

He structured a US$200,000 dollar-denominated certificate of deposit at a Dominican bank as his qualifying investment — fully recoverable, zero property management, and legible to compliance officers on three continents. His goal is explicitly generational: children naturalised as Dominicans acquire a Western-Hemisphere nationality untouched by his home region's volatility, and the family's shipping documents gain a second flag. His own Spanish, he concedes, is the project's critical path; his teenage daughter passed her interview preparation before he did.
